Vladimír Kováč (born April 29, 1991 in Bojnice ) is a Slovak football player .

Career

His professional career began in the right-back at MFK Ruzomberok before the 2012/13 season for BCF Wolfratshausen changed. Since the 2013/14 season he has been playing for the second team of TSV 1860 Munich in the Regionalliga Bayern .

He made his debut for the first team on May 24, 2015, the last matchday of the 2014/15 season , in a 2-0 away defeat against Karlsruher SC . For the 2016/17 season , Kováč moved to third division club SV Wehen Wiesbaden under coach Torsten Fröhling , under whom he played at TSV 1860 Munich II and made his debut for the first team. From the beginning of 2017, he was no longer included in the squad and moved to regional league team Wacker Nordhausen in January 2018 .
